All those fond of travel and are nature lovers, embrace the enchanting natural beauty of Vindhyachal mountain ranges while the weekend-special Heritage Train runs on the 9.5 km long Paataalpaani (Patalpani) - Kalakund Heritage Track, only on Sundays !! The meter gauge (old-fashioned) train covers the distance in very relaxing three hours, which will give enough time to passengers to enjoy the natural beauty !! The alignment of Mhow - Sanawad - Khandwa meter gauge section has been converted into broad guage !! However, the 9.5 km long Paataalpaani - Kalakund section had been isolated from the new alignment, only for this heritage journey !!
Paataalpaani - Kalakund rail section has been made tourist friendly !! The Heritage Train runs between two locations - Paataalpaani and Kalakund !! Tourists are able to see the mesmerising Paataalpaani Water Falls and Tantya Bheel temple, among other spots, from this side, only due to this train !! The train has passenger coaches in the AC Chair Car and General categories !!
The 9.5-km journey, passing through several tunnels and 29 sharp curves, offering spectacular views of waterfalls and lush green mountain ranges along the Paataalpaani - Kalakund route, makes it a very rocking and memorable trip for all !!
The itinerary for the heritage train journey is as under:
Departure from Paataalpaani Station at 11:05 hours !!
Enroute on-board Tea/Coffee (with Biscuits & Namkeen) service would be given (only in AC Coach) !!
Arrival at Kalakund Railway Station at 13:05 hours !!
Lunch (packet or at dining hall at Kalakund Station will be served - only for AC Coach tickets) !!
Return departure from Kalakund Railway Station at 15:34 hours !!
Arrival at Paataalpaani Station at 16:30 hours !!

The coach has been divided into two parts and VIP arrangements have been made !! The coach will have bed, sofa, TV and attached toilet !! The rent of this room has been pegged at ₹750.00 for 24 hours !! By paying ₹150.00, a nature lover can stay in a dormitory too !!
For the future, Indian Railways is planning to replace the coaches with fibreglass transparent coaches that will have state-of-art amenities !! A rest house will also be built for passengers at Kalakund and Dam site !!
Although the Paataalpaani Railway Station (PTP) is just around 1 km from the spot, the metre-gauge (narrow gauge) trains are slow and very infrequent; you'll have to walk up the waterfalls spot from there !! The station is on the Mhow-Sanawad-Khadwa route, and is just about 7-8 km after the Mhow station !! Other public transport doesn't get you directly here, but the nearest bus-stop is around 6 km away !! Ample parking for your own vehicles is available there !!
